技术文摘
Flutter For Web 性能优化与新场景发掘
Flutter For Web 性能优化与新场景发掘
在当今数字化的时代,Web 应用的性能和用户体验至关重要。Flutter For Web 作为一种新兴的技术框架,为开发者提供了构建高性能 Web 应用的可能性。然而,要充分发挥其优势,性能优化是关键,同时还需要不断发掘新的应用场景。
性能优化方面,首先要关注的是代码的优化。精简和高效的代码能够减少资源的消耗,提高应用的加载速度。例如,避免不必要的计算和重复操作,合理使用缓存机制等。
优化图片和资源的加载也是提升性能的重要环节。对图片进行压缩和合适的格式转换,能够显著减少数据量的传输。采用懒加载技术,只在需要时加载相关资源,可以避免初始加载时的过长等待。
在布局和渲染方面,Flutter For Web 提供了多种优化策略。合理选择组件和布局方式,避免复杂的嵌套结构,能够减少渲染的开销。利用硬件加速特性,能够使动画和交互更加流畅。
除了性能优化,发掘 Flutter For Web 的新场景也是推动其发展的重要方向。教育领域就是一个潜力巨大的应用场景。可以利用 Flutter For Web 构建在线学习平台,提供丰富的交互体验,如虚拟实验室、互动式课程等。
电子商务领域也有广阔的应用前景。创建个性化的购物体验,实时展示商品效果,以及流畅的支付流程,都能提升用户的购物满意度。
在社交媒体方面,Flutter For Web 可以打造更加沉浸式的社交应用,如实时视频聊天、动态内容展示等。
随着技术的不断发展,Flutter For Web 的性能将不断提升,新的应用场景也将不断涌现。开发者们需要持续探索和创新,以充分发挥其潜力,为用户带来更加出色的 Web 应用体验。
TAGS: Flutter For Web 性能优化 Flutter For Web 新场景 Flutter For Web 技术 Flutter For Web 发展